To make batery status checker first insert 1 lable :shock: that is all you need. Then insert the following code. cooll; ***This is the fixed working code***
Code: Select all
Imports System.Runtime.InteropServices
Public Class Form1
Dim myManagedPower As New ManagedPower()
Sub New()
' This call is required by the Windows Form Designer.
InitializeComponent()
'Set label to initial status
Label1.Text = myManagedPower.ToString()
End Sub
Public Class ManagedPower
' GetSystemPowerStatus() is the only unmanaged API called.
Declare Auto Function GetSystemPowerStatus Lib "kernel32.dll" _
Alias "GetSystemPowerStatus" (ByRef sps As SystemPowerStatus) As Boolean
Public Overrides Function ToString() As String
Dim text As String = ""
Dim sysPowerStatus As SystemPowerStatus
' Get the power status of the system
If ManagedPower.GetSystemPowerStatus(sysPowerStatus) Then
' Current power source - AC/DC
Dim currentPowerStatus = sysPowerStatus.ACLineStatus
text += "Power source: " + sysPowerStatus.ACLineStatus.ToString() + Environment.NewLine
' Current power status
text += "Power status: "
' Check for unknown
If sysPowerStatus.BatteryFlag = ManagedPower._BatteryFlag.Unknown Then
text += "Unknown"
Else
' Check if currently charging
Dim fCharging = (ManagedPower._BatteryFlag.Charging = _
(sysPowerStatus.BatteryFlag & ManagedPower._BatteryFlag.Charging))
If fCharging Then
Dim currentChargingStatus = ManagedPower._BatteryFlag.Charging
End If
' Print out power level
' If the power is not High, Low, or Critical, report it as "Medium".
Dim currentPowerLevel As String
If sysPowerStatus.BatteryFlag = 0 Then
currentPowerLevel = "Medium "
Else
currentPowerLevel = sysPowerStatus.BatteryFlag.ToString()
End If
text += currentPowerLevel
' Print out charging status
If fCharging Then
Dim currentChargingStatus = ManagedPower._BatteryFlag.Charging.ToString()
text += " (" + ManagedPower._BatteryFlag.Charging.ToString() + ") "
End If
End If
' Finally print the percentage of the battery life remaining.
Dim currentBatteryPercentage = sysPowerStatus.BatteryLifePercent
text += Environment.NewLine + "Battery life remaining is " + _
sysPowerStatus.BatteryLifePercent.ToString() + "%"
End If
Return text
End Function
<StructLayout(LayoutKind.Sequential)> _
Public Structure SystemPowerStatus
Public ACLineStatus As _ACLineStatus
Public BatteryFlag As _BatteryFlag
Public BatteryLifePercent As Byte
Public Reserved1 As Byte
Public BatteryLifeTime As System.UInt32
Public BatteryFullLifeTime As System.UInt32
End Structure
Public Enum _ACLineStatus As Byte
Battery = 0
AC = 1
Unknown = 255
End Enum
<Flags()> _
Public Enum _BatteryFlag As Byte
High = 1
Low = 2
Critical = 4
Charging = 8
NoSystemBattery = 128
Unknown = 255
End Enum
End Class
